Oil Losses: NUPRC Gets Historic Measurement Systems Audit

To safeguard Nigeria’s commonwealth and enforce accountability in the oil and gas sector, the Nigerian Upstream Petroleum Regulatory Commission (NUPRC), has received the engineering audit of upstream measurement equipment and facilities in the industry end–of–project report from PE Energy.

Approved by the Federal Executive Council (FEC) in 2024, the report, a statement from the NUPRC said, is a significant step toward improving hydrocarbon measurement and accountability, essential for ensuring optimal revenue collection within Nigeria’s oil and gas sector.

As mandated by the Petroleum Industry Act (PIA) 2021, the NUPRC is tasked with ensuring that hydrocarbon resources are accurately measured and reported.

According to the upstream regulator, the audit has helped in conducting a gap analysis, delivering a verified baseline inventory of all measurement points and implementing a competency transfer programme for the commission toward reshaping regulatory culture in the upstream sector.

Areas covered by the audit include on-site inspections and evaluation of all upstream metering systems, documentation of both current and ideal measurement points as defined by the PIA.
